人工智能时代的社会空间治理

Social Space Governance in the Artificial Intelligence Era

摘要 随着人工智能技术的深度渗透,传统社会空间治理正经历从“数字治理”向“智能治理”的范式跃迁。聚焦这一变革背景,通过辨析从数据驱动到智能驱动的演进特征,结合上海“量子城市”与杭州“城市大脑”等典型案例,文章探讨了人工智能时代社会空间治理多维主义模式的拓展与实践逻辑。第一,治理空间维度由“物理-社会-数据”三元结构拓展为“物理-社会-数据-算法”多维连接。算法赋能数字孪生空间,使其具备了主动推演与决策能力,实现了从静态映射到动态预测的转变。第二,治理主体结构从“政府-市场-社会”三元关系拓展为“政府-市场-社会-智能”多维协同,AI主体性逐渐显现,从工具逐渐演变为具有自主学习与决策能力的协同治理主体。第三,面对智能时代社会空间治理面临的新变化和新挑战,需要构建虚实协同的空间秩序,确立人机协同共治机制,并坚持智能向善的价值导向,推动社会空间治理的高质量发展。 With the pervasive penetration of artificial intelligence(AI)technologies,traditional paradigms of social space governance are undergoing a fundamental shift—from"digital governance"to"intelligent governance."In the governance space dimension,AI innovations such as AI-generated content(AIGC)and spatial intelligence have endowed digital twin spaces with unprecedented capabilities,transforming them from static reflections of physical reality into dynamic systems capable of proactive inference,simulation,and realtime optimization.This transition extends governance functions beyond mere representation to include predictive intervention and anticipatory regulation.On the dimension of governance subjects,algorithms have qualitatively mutated—from passive instruments of execution into"artificial agents"or"auxiliary governance actors"possessing autonomous learning,environmental adaptation,and predictive decision-making capacities.This mutation fosters an emergent symbiotic"human-machine collaboration,"challenging established power structures and reconfiguring accountability boundaries.In this study,building upon this analysis of the data-to-intelligence governance transition,we examine—through case studies including Shanghai's"Quantum City"and Hangzhou's"City Brain"—the expansion logic and practical manifestations of multidimensional social space governance in the AI era.First,the governance space has expanded from a tripartite"physical-social-data"framework to a quadrilateral"physical-social-data-algorithm"structure.Spatial intelligence technologies and"real-world model"paradigms have positioned algorithms as the core of digital twin systems.Empowered by spatial intelligence,digital twin environments achieve heightened precision and synchronicity,enabling real-time and efficient interactions with physical spaces while demonstrating enhanced generative capacity and operational autonomy.These developments constitute the multidimensional spatial arena of public governance.Second,the governance subject has evolved from a"government-market-society"triadic relationship to a"government-market-societyintelligence"quadrilateral synergy.As AI agents gain greater autonomy,their subjectivity becomes increasingly manifested,elevating AI from a mere instrument to a co-constitutive governance actor that must operate in parallel with traditional subjects.This transformation necessitates fundamental theoretical and practical interpretations of the relationships among all governance stakeholders.This multidimensional expansion has engendered a series of novel challenges for public governance practices.First,AI and digital twin technologies have accelerated the convergence of the physical,social,and digital domains,yet this nascent"hybrid space"has precipitated profound normative conflicts in governance practices.Second,as AI transitions from a tool to an intelligent agent,algorithmic bias becomes more acute,and an"accountability vacuum"risk emerges within human-machine collaborative frameworks.Finally,persistent digital divides are metamorphosing into a new configuration—the"intelligence divide"—exacerbating social stratification.To address these emergent challenges,social space governance in the intelligence era requires innovative pathways.First,cross-spatial coordinative governance mechanisms must be constructed to enable the synergistic integration of virtual and physical domains,shifting from normative fragmentation to spatial order reconstruction.Second,a humanmachine coordinative governance framework should be built upon technical foundations of"trustworthy AI"and institutional safeguards ensuring"ultimate human control."Third,governance must uphold a people-centered value orientation,ensuring that the benefits of intelligent governance are equally distributed across all citizens.
